Understanding 9K, 14K, 18K & 24K Gold

"K" stands for karat — a measure of gold purity out of 24 parts. Higher karat = more pure gold, but not always better for jewelry. Here's the quick guide.

24K
99.9% · 999
Purest gold. Too soft for jewelry — best for investment bars.
Investment
18K
75% · 750
Warm, rich tone. Luxury standard used by Cartier & Tiffany.
Luxury
14K
58.3% · 585
Most popular in the US. Great scratch resistance for daily wear.
Versatile
9K
37.5% · 375
Hardest & most affordable. Ideal for claw settings & thin bands.
Most Durable

Hardness vs. Purity
More alloy = harder metal. Harder = better for everyday rings.
24K
Purity

Hardness ~25 HV

18K
Purity

Hardness ~125 HV

14K
Purity

Hardness ~150 HV

9K
Purity

Hardness ~170 HV


How We Price
Karat Price = 24K Spot × (Karat ÷ 24)
Example at $148/g spot price, 5g ring:
18K → 5 × $148 × 0.750 = $555.00
14K → 5 × $148 × 0.583 = $431.42
9K  → 5 × $148 × 0.375 = $277.50
